Revit® Turbocharger for Steel Frame Roofs
Includes Roof Panel Layout
Metal Framing Roof+ automates prefabricated metal framing and rafter structures for roofs in Revit® models. Robust features allow the user to efficiently frame metal roofs, complete with roof joists, battens, valley joists, roof boards, and more. Plus, the software automates shop drawings, including sorting, tagging, dimensioning, and scheduling all frames.
Compatible with Autodesk® Revit® 2023, 2022, 2021

Rafter Roof Structures
Metal Framing Roof+ lets you quickly create full rafter systems in Revit® models for metal frame roofs of any shape or complexity. Custom-framing functions and versatile schedule generation further accelerate BIM workflow. No more drafting – just design and decide.

Interaction | Architectural roof can be split into prefabricated panels using Roof Panel Layout. It takes an architectural roof and automates the panel layout process. The software draws symbolic lines according to predefined rules to indicate the future panels. Then it creates real Revit roof panels. Optional CNC output to joinery machines and multi-panel production lines enable your model data to be automatically exported to manufacturing. |
